** The Dodge repair market for the Berlin Heights area is characterized by a few key players in nearby population centers, primarily Sandusky. Due to the rural nature of Berlin Heights itself, residents must typically travel a short distance for specialized service. * **Average Quality:** The general quality for standard repairs is good, with several competent general mechanics. However, expertise in high-performance SRT models (Hellcat, Demon, Redeye) is concentrated in only one or two specialist shops in the wider region, making their services in high demand. * **Competition Level:** Competition is moderate among general repair shops, but there is very low competition for true performance specialists. Shops like STR Motorsports operate in a near-monopoly for high-horsepower tuning and complex supercharger service, which allows them to command premium pricing. * **Typical Pricing:** Labor rates are generally in line with the Midwestern average for standard work ($95 - $120/hr). For specialized performance work, particularly tuning and engine building, rates can jump significantly to $150 - $200+ per hour. Due to the complexity and value of the vehicles, customers should expect a higher investment for expert-level service on their SRT vehicles.

In our area, common issues for Dodge vehicles include problems with the electrical system, particularly in Ram trucks, and suspension wear from our rural roads and seasonal potholes. Hemi engine lifter failures are also a frequent concern for local Dodge owners, especially in models with higher mileage.
Look for a shop with ASE-certified technicians who have specific training or extensive experience with Dodge/Chrysler/Jeep vehicles. In the Berlin Heights area, checking reviews for shops in nearby Norwalk or Sandusky that highlight successful repairs on Rams, Chargers, or Durangos is a good strategy, as specialized expertise can be limited in very small towns.
Generally, independent repair shops in the Berlin Heights area offer more competitive labor rates than dealerships in Cleveland or Toledo. However, part costs for genuine Mopar components are largely consistent, so the overall savings typically come from the lower hourly rate charged by local, trusted mechanics.
You should seek immediate service if you experience rough starts or weak battery performance, as Ohio winters strain electrical systems. Also, address any cooling system leaks or overheating promptly before summer, as humid Erie County summers can quickly lead to engine damage if the cooling system fails.
Given our proximity to Lake Erie and winter road salt, frequent undercarriage washes are crucial to prevent severe rust and corrosion on frames and brake lines. Also, schedule pre-winter checks for your 4x4 system if you own a Dodge truck or SUV for navigating rural, unplowed roads in Erie and Huron counties.
